Botanical Description

Clematis grewiiflora is a robust, deciduous climbing plant with woody stems growing around 6 metres tall. Habitat & Origin

Origintemperate
Native RangeE. Asia - Himalayan regions of India, Nepal, Bhutan, southern China (Xizang), Bangladesh, northern Myanmar
